I have been contributing to different model intercomparisons of  
chemistry and aerosol models in the frameworks of AEROCOM, GEMS, and  
HTAP, and I have lead the definition of names for aerosols and  
chemical for the CF standard name convention. I have strongly  
encouraged these communities to use the netDCF/CF data format, and  
this starts to work.

Recently I started to work as the scientific project manager of  
GEOMON which has the objective to create a European data base  
containing data of the atmospheric composition. http:// 
geomon.ipsl.jussieu.fr/
In this community, 'nobody' knows about CF, they use mainly different  
types of ASCII formats (NARSTO, NASA AMES, no specific format...).

I consider the data format issue very important to increase the  
efficiency of research in our field, this is why I contribute,  
although I sometimes find it quite technical.
